EARSDON, NEWBURN AND SHILBOTTLE ALMSHOUSE CHARITY

Charity number: 512195
Charity reporting is up to date (on time)

Charity overview

Activities - how the charity spends its money

To provide residential accommodation for the poor and needy residing in or near Earsdon, Newburn and Shilbottle.

Income and expenditure

Data for financial year ending 31 December 2023

Total income: £44,836
Total expenditure: £36,178
